Just wondering whether anyone knows how I can find out if full fibre is going to be available on the street where I live.  Spectrum comms have been doing work up a pole opposite the street and digging up the side of the road around the corner.  The sign said Quickline are bringing full fibre to the area.  I'm guessing this is to do with project Gigabit which brings fibre to rural area (I live in a rural location).  I'm assuming that if full fibre is fitted and available, all broadband providers will be able to offer it - not just Quickline - but I don't really know.

This is a perennial question to which there is no easy answer.

 

Once TalkTalk make it available in your region, you will probably contacted to upgrade. 

 

However, just because the infrastructure is being installed in your area does not mean it will be available to TalkTalk customers as TalkTalk would need to partner with the supplier.

 

Also, many infrastructure installers will partner exclusively with an ISP in the early months to maximise income from their investment.

 

Another thing to take into account is that if you are under contract, fees will apply if you change to another company to get the fibre others may offer.
